Thursday 22 April 2010

Glassworks


www.glassworks-studios.com is a a new online fashion and lifestyle boutique which has literally just launched.
It stocks some of the coolest, most stylish new designer collections (it's set up by a former buyer for Harvey Nicks so you know it's going to be good) some of which are exclusive in the UK to the site. Like Gryphon (for which Glassworks has the UK online exclusive), a New York label created by a former Vogue writer - Anna Wintour is already a fan, she wore a Gryhon trench in The September Issue. I'm IN LOVE with the silver sequin top (above), £235.
Other labels stocked include Olivia Rubin, Karen Walker, Loeffler Randall etc...

Festival time





On 20th May H&M are launching a new collection - 'Fashion Against Aids' which is all about festival time... and 25% of sales will go to AIDS/HIV youth awareness charities.
This collection rocks. And the gorgeous campaign images feature one of my favourite models and style inspirations Lou Doillon alongside Lizzy Jagger. Cool.
My favourite looks are the tassle T-shirt dress, £19.99, cool loose fit trousers, £19.99 and how cool is this printed deck chair, and its only £7.99. There's even tents and sleeping bags... that's us sorted for Glasto.
